    Does it need anything in addition or do you just mount that thing to your headset and you're good to go?

    You have to install a card in your PC and mount a transmitter connected to it so that the wireless receiver gets the video and audio signals to transfer to the Cosmos HMD.  It simply replaces the wire connection, no more.
